KEB Hana Bank Vs Joint Director of Income Tax (ITAT Chennai) Conclusion: Penalty under section 271FAA  was deleted as the defects in the statement of the reportable account were rectified within the time limit provided under sub-section (4) of Section 285BA. Held: In the present case, the Prescribed Authority had noticed that the Reporting Entity had not reported 16 accounts in the statements filed for CY 2017, 2018 & 2019 on account of omission of one saving of Mr. Sinmo Soan (Account No. 8206000515) and 15 Term Deposit accounts of the same person.
